GUI测试相关论文
新类型新版本的手机应用数量与日俱增,使得传统的人工测试方法已经无法负荷,因此需要研究人员提出更加有效的自动化测试方法。在自动......
随着GUl在人机交互中的广泛应用,GUI的结构也越来越复杂了。这种日益增加的复杂性使得软件的GUI和软件本身的测试工作更加困难。 ......
软件测试是保证软件质量及可靠性的关键,软件测试的开销常常占整个工程预算的很大比重。目前,GUI程序已经得到了广泛的使用,进行有......
近年来随着软件开发的日益复杂与软件成本的大幅度提高,测试工作所占的费用和时间比重也日益加剧,其中回归测试用例选择问题尤为突......
随着移动终端的迅速普及,成千上万的移动应用程序也被开发和使用,它们为我们的工作和生活带来了极大的便利,也逐渐成为我们生活中......
近些年来,我们共同见证了爆炸式增长下的移动产业规模。移动设备独特的灵活性使得移动应用程序(简称App)在各种领域逐渐取代传统的......
基于模型的GUI测试方法(MBGT)可自动化生成测试用例,提高测试效率。大多数MBGT方法的模型都是固定不变的,测试过程中,相应的GUI模......
Android是一种流行的移动操作系统,具有最大的市场份额。Android OS不断发展,市场上存在各种Android版本。此外,设备制造商通常会......
基于马尔可夫链等统计模型进行GUI测试是目前最有效的GUI自动化测试方法之一,但目前的方法在开始测试前需要很多前置条件,且要花费......
为了提高软件自动化测试脚本的可复用性,提出了一种基于关键字驱动的自动化测试框架(LKDT)。首先对目前现有自动化测试框架进行了......
根据GUI基于事件驱动的特点,对事件流思想在GUI测试中的应用进行研究。针对事件流模型对GUI事件之间的关系描述过于薄弱,生成大量......
Linux系统的图形库不象Windows有统一的标准,因此Linux系统下黑盒测试工具开发需要考虑自身的特点.文章提出了一种Linux环境下的基......
WinRunner是当今图形化测试领域里功能最强大的工具之一。如何灵活高效的利用此工具实现自动化测试是提高GUI产品测试质量和效率很......
基于模型的GUI测试方法(MBGT)可自动化生成测试用例,在MBGT中引入多级形态模型(Multilevel Morphology Model,MMM)可以实现从不同的形......
GUI研究中关于测试评判信息的生成均依靠测试人员手工完成,这将严重影响整个测试效率和开销.通过详细分析GUI系统中事件与系统状态......
以人工智能中智能规划方法为基础,对军用软件测试用例自动生成技术进行了研究。现有的许多规划器都不能避免组合爆炸问题的发生,而......
采用有限状态机 (FSM)来模拟GUI的测试问题具有很大的局限性 .作者针对基于FSM的GUI测试的局限性 ,提出了一个变量有限状态机 (VFS......
针对GUI事件驱动特性产生无限多个测试路径的问题,提出在事件流图中考虑事件权重的GUI测试路径生成方法。分析了事件流图模型,采用......
为提高GUI自动化测试的覆盖率、故障定位的速率和精度,以及检测由于时空变化导致的空间错误引起的故障,建立基于运行监测的GUI自动......
图形用户界面(GUI)的广泛用于同各种类型的软件进行交互导致GUI结构变得越来越复杂,这使得GUI软件测试成为一个技术难题。本文通过......
针对图形用户界面(GUI)自动功能测试存在的问题,提出了一种基于图形用户界面状态有效性的有限自动机(FSM)测试模型,给出了建模方法......
为了提高自动化测试的效率,本文提出了一种基于GUI测试脚本的开发环境.该环境以各种GUI动作为核心,形成可重用的动作类库,同时利用......
JFCunit是基于Junit扩展而来,专门用于解决JAVA GUI图形界面功能测试的问题。该文先简要介绍了JFCunit的简介及其用途,分析了JFCunit......
移动应用软件已经拥有了数以千万计的用户群体.根据最新统计,Android手机以85.1%的市场占有份额,成为了最受欢迎的移动端设备.Andr......
期刊
稳定性测试是可信性测试中一个重要的部分,传统的稳定性测试方法不适用于桌面和交互式系统。提出了一个新的基于Linux桌面操作系统......
图形用户界面(Graphical User Interfaces, GUI)是当今软件系统中人机交互过程中不可或缺的部分,在软件系统中起着极其重要的作用......
研究了软件的自动化测试技术,并引入了一种最新的软件自动化测试技术Sikuli。Sikuli是MIT正在研究中的基于图形化的编程技术,它以图......
ue*M#’#dkB4##8#”专利申请号:00109“7公开号:1278062申请日:00.06.23公开日:00.12.27申请人地址:(100084川C京市海淀区清华园申请人:清......
为解决由于新版本GUI页面结构及内容变化引起的原有测试脚本集在回归测试时发生执行错误的问题,提出一种自动修复失效测试脚本的方......
日益革新的技术和不断变更的业务需求使越来越多的软件系统成为遗留系统。由于替换和修改成本过高,遗留系统在软件系统中占据很大......
在分析使用AI规划方法生成GUI测试用例方法的基础上,提出了一种基于权重的AI规划生成GUI测试用例方法。通过利用权重区分GUI事件序......
为了更加有效地检测移动应用缺陷,论文提出了一个自动化测试框架;该框架包含了常见GUI控件识别、测试用例生成,排序以及事件流模型......
随着科学技术的不断发展,嵌入式系统已经渗透到智能控制、通信电子、仪器仪表、交通运输和消费电子等各个领域。以运行Android(安卓)......
软件测试,尤其是自动化测试,对于保证软件的质量有重要的作用。自动化测试就是根据需要,编写不同的测试工具,通过这些工具,按照测试工......
第三代通信技术(3G)的应用已在全球范围内逐步展开,各大设备供应商正积极研发能提供更高性能的新一代网管系统来满足市场需求。网......
软件测试,特别是软件测试自动化技术属于当前国际软件界最有争议,亟待发展的技术之一。自动化测试就是希望能够通过自动化测试工具......
事件处理函数响应用户GUI(graphic user interface)操作并完成软件预定义功能,事件处理函数以及事件处理函数之间的关系实现是否与......
软件测试是软件质量保证的关键要素,占用了软件开发生命周期的大部分时间。改善测试时间,优化测试技术的结果必将是快速高效的软件......
移动应用的GUI测试不同于传统桌面端软件测试,主要介绍移动应用的GUI测试技术,清晰给出GUI测试的定义,然后依次从GUI测试框架、GUI......
软件测试是一门重要的、具有广泛应用的学科,随着应用系统的不同,软件的测试方法呈现多样性。该文从概念、基本问题、方法、任务等各......